What is the point of the lost soul?
Especially the healing abilities. I can't see what the utility of healing and then damaging an ally for the same amount is.

Maybe on the last turn? But that seems very niche.

ArchangelEST Jul 28, 2019 @ 8:32am 
Have a unit with high magic resist or wards in the party. A front line Zombie for example. His base magic resist is high enough that the heal would be a net gain. Give him the perk that gives block/ward and he'll take zero damage, making the heal be full value.

Hell, the lost sould has an ability that bestows wards on a target, so you can put wards on a low health unit one turn, help them survive thanks to that, then heal them next turn and your attack gets negated by the ward, so in the end you heal them for effectively free.

There are a lot of nuances to making party compositions that take advantage of skills that don't seem that useful at first, but can make a seriously powerful combination with another units skill set and upgrades.

SPK Jul 28, 2019 @ 8:52am 
Lost soul is a beast in a stress damage team. Healing is the least she can do.

I personally use 2 lost souls, lich, dark knight. With some levels this team can steamroll the highest difficulty with minimal damage taken, including boss fights. You don't even need to have a 2nd team.

A typical tactic is Lich cast cloud, dk cast stance, and then 2 pulls from lost souls. Each enemy that pulled through the could will take damage from the cloud, and dark knight stance will damage all enemies buffed by the pull. All 3 skills have very good synergy. You can wipe out the whole enemy team in 2-3 turns (the most important item here is the shackle).

I feel right now stress damage is too good compared to hp damage. It has higher single target damage while being aoe, and can hit all 4 positions. I can't figure out a reliable hp damage team as of yet. Nothing is even close to the efficiency of above mentioned team.
